Average insurance rates for a Mazda 3 are $1,030 a year including full coverage. Comprehensive costs approximately $162, collision costs $236, and liability is estimated at $474. Liability-only coverage costs approximately $522 a year, with high-risk coverage costing around $2,224. Teen drivers receive the highest rates at $4,152 a year or more.
Average premium for full coverage: $1,030
Rate estimates by individual coverage type:
Prices are based on $500 policy deductibles, 30/60 bodily injury liability limits, and includes uninsured/under-insured motorist coverage. Rates are averaged for all 50 U.S. states and for all 3 models.

Car insurance rates for a Mazda 3 can also vary considerably based on your driver profile, the model of your 3, and physical damage deductibles and liability limits.
A more mature driver with no driving violations and high deductibles may pay as low as $1,000 annually on average for full coverage. Rates are highest for teen drivers, where even good drivers will be charged in the ballpark of $4,100 a year. View Rates by Age
Where you live plays a big part in determining prices for Mazda 3 insurance prices. A good driver about age 40 could pay as low as $790 a year in states like Vermont, New Hampshire, and Missouri, or as much as $1,470 on average in Louisiana, New York, and Michigan.

Choosing high deductibles can save as much as $270 annually, whereas buying more liability protection will push rates upward. Changing from a 50/100 limit to a 250/500 limit will cost as much as $426 extra every 12 months. View Rates by Deductible or Liability Limit
If you like to drive fast or tend to cause accidents, you are likely paying anywhere from $1,200 to $1,800 extra per year, depending on your age. Mazda 3 insurance for high-risk drivers ranges from 43% to 130% more than average. View High Risk Driver Rates
With so much variability in rates, the best way to figure out who has the best auto insurance rates is to regularly compare rates from multiple companies. Each auto insurer uses a different rate calculation, so rate quotes can be significantly different from one company to the next.

How to Find Affordable Mazda 3 Insurance
Saving money on insurance for a Mazda 3 takes being a good driver, having above-average credit, not filing small claims, and avoiding coverage lapses. Take the time to compare rates at every other renewal by getting rate quotes from direct car insurance companies like GEICO and Progressive, and also from insurance agencies where you live.
